The oil and gas industry today is facing the major challenges of increased safety and production whilst needing to develop cost effective means of reducing and managing emissions. An important factor in achieving these objectives is the effective application of new technology in the field of electrical power generation and utilisation.
LPA staff have a wealth of experience in both the power and oil & gas industries and are well placed to advise clients on viable means of achieving performance and environmental targets at all stages of the exploration, production and utilisation of hydrocarbons.
